    Jazz 625 is a BBC jazz programme featuring performances by British and American musicians, first broadcast between April 1964 and August 1966. [1] It was created by Terry Henebery, a clarinetist recruited in 1963 as one of the new producers for BBC Two .

  5. Jazz 625: With Steve Race, John Scott, Humphrey Lyttelton, Judd Proctor. Presented by Steve Race, "Jazz 625" was broadcast on BBC2 between April 1964 and August 1966. A pioneering show with a wide musical influence, "Jazz 625" assembled some of the giants of the genre, at the height of their powers.
